Curriculum

The graduate certificate program in institutional research is an 18-credit program designed to provide students with the skills that support institutional planning and policy formation. Enrolling in this program can greatly benefit in-career professionals, institutional researchers, graduate students, and persons employed in related fields. You can choose to take the courses for the certificate entirely online or take by traditional means at Penn State University Park. In addition, individual online courses will be open on a space-available basis to those who are seeking to upgrade their skills but do not wish to complete the entire certificate program.
